A new framework called Cross-Platform Fairness Evaluation (CPFE) has been introduced to audit transformer models used in mental health natural language processing. The framework was applied to four models (BERT, RoBERTa, Emotion-DistilRoBERTa, GoEmotions-RoBERTa) and revealed significant performance degradation when models trained on one dataset were tested on different social media platforms like Reddit and Twitter. The audit also highlighted severe calibration failures and disparities in prediction equity across platforms, suggesting that cross-platform validation should be a standard requirement for such systems.
